STORAGE CONTAINER FOR A STORAGE AND DISPENSING STATION
20220033116 · 2022-02-03 ·

A storage container for a storage and dispensing station for drugs or dietary supplement products is provided. The storage container has a separating device including a plurality of channels and a retainer for preventing drugs from slipping into a channel aligned with a dispensing opening. The separating device includes an annular groove and the retainer includes a positioner that engages in the annular groove of the separating device and fixes the retainer vertically. The retainer also includes a retaining section and a holder. The holder secures the retainer against a concurrent rotation with the separating device and aligns the retaining section with the dispensing opening by the holder interacting with a circular cylindrical section of the housing.

AUTOMATIC CASE PACKING EQUIPMENT FOR STAND-UP POUCHES
20220306325 · 2022-09-29 ·

A system for packing a case with articles, the system including a conveying device to convey articles to be packed, in a serial configuration and a support for a case to be packed with the articles in which the articles are configured to be placed in a plurality of rows, including a first row, a second row adjacent to the first row and a last row adjacent to a side wall of the case. A robotic mechanism is provided configured to pick-up a batch of articles from the conveying device and to deposit the batch of articles into the case, the robotic mechanism including an article supporting device moveable between an extended position and a retracted position, the robotic mechanism being configured to execute a first and a second article loading cycle in the case, wherein the first article loading cycle is characterized by lowering a batch of articles in the case and retracting the article supporting device to allow the batch of articles to sit on a bottom of the case and the second article loading cycle is characterized by retracting the article supporting device while the batch of articles is at a distance from the bottom of the case and allowing the batch of articles to fall in the case while being guided by an adjacent row of articles already deposited in the case and the side wall of the case.

Apparatus and method for filling a container with fragile fruit

An apparatus and method for filling a container with fragile fruit involving submerging the container in water to better distribute the fragile fruit within the container. The container may be filled with fragile fruit either before or after being submerged in water. The fragile fruit may be transported using a stream of water or other suitable fluid medium.

AUTOMATED PACKING OF CROPS

A system including a flume. The flume can include a fluid and be configured to receive crops. The system also can include crop selectors each sized to move the crops individually from the flume into a scale. The system additionally can include the scale. The scale can be configured to weigh the crops while the crops are in the scale. The system further can include a container carrier configured to (i) hold a container that is submerged in the fluid while the crops are dumped from the scale into the container and (ii) lift the container out of the fluid to allow the fluid to drain from the container while the container holds the crops. Progressive rate case cushion

A drop packing apparatus for accepting one or more articles into a case, the drop packaging apparatus including a case pad for accommodating the case and a progressive rate linkage connected with respect to the case pad. A shock absorber is connected with respect to the progressive rate linkage. A conveyor 90 or similar device is connected with respect to the drop packing apparatus to provide a stream of articles to the case.

TRAY FOR SOFT MATERIALS AND METHODS OF LOADING TRAYS WITH SOFT MATERIALS
20220135267 · 2022-05-05 ·

A tray for receiving sausages is provided. The tray includes cells which are adapted to substantially match the shape of sausages or other soft materials. The tray may be vacuum sealed to cause a relatively uniform top surface suitable for stacking. The tray may be sealed without pre-freezing the sausages and without causing significant deformation to said sausages upon thawing. The tray may be loaded in an automated manner without the use of robotic arms placing individual sausages into the tray.

MACHINE AND METHOD FOR ARRANGING OBJECTS IN AN ALTERNATE MANNER ALONG SINGLE FILE ROWS
20220135349 · 2022-05-05 ·

A machine and method for arranging objects comprising a first end with a protruding edge and a second end, on the opposite side of the protruding edge, in an alternate manner along single file rows. A guide guides objects in a single file row to a separator for receiving and separating the objects into a first and a second group and for alternately feeding the first and the second group to a collector and dropping device configured for rotating the objects of the first group and the second group according to a predetermined orientation and for stacking the objects one above the other in an alternate manner along single file rows.

Apparatuses and methods for tamping the contents of a container

Apparatuses and methods for tamping the contents of a container are disclosed. An embodiment of an apparatus includes a tamp head for tamping the contents of the container; and a container support assembly structured and arranged to temporarily support the bottom surface of the container during tamping, the container support assembly comprising a support element having a protrusion extending upward from a substantially flat and horizontal upper surface, wherein the protrusion is sized and shaped to correspond to the size and shape of the bottom surface of the container.
